I have teflon-coated screws (stainless steel, diameter 1 mm) which locked up because of the spring effect of teflon on the threads. The screws are so tight that I need to soften the teflon before untightening. We tried already one and it damages the screw. What solvent do you recommend to this job? The italian subcontractor, who made the teflon film on the screw thread, suggested to try with "nitro" solvent (by that he means an aliphatic solvent used in paint); however, I am not sure he knows much about it. Any further suggestion?
